Shono Shima Lighthouse

Fl White 4s🇯🇵Uwajima, JPOperational

Shono Shima lighthouse stands as a white, cylindrical concrete tower 8 meters tall. Its light is positioned 10 meters above sea level and emits a single white flash every 4 seconds. The structure is located on a small islet situated off the tip of a promontory, approximately 10 kilometers west of Tsushimacho. This lighthouse is situated in the Ehime Prefecture of Japan. It is near the port of Iwamatsu, 2.7 kilometers away.

Why it matters: This lighthouse marks the islet and promontory it occupies, warning vessels of hazards in the waters west of Tsushimacho. Its light aids safe passage along this coastline for local shipping and fishing fleets.

Which ports and harbors does Shono Shima Lighthouse guide vessels into?+
Shono Shima Lighthouse assists vessels approaching 5 nearby ports. The closest is Iwamatsu at 3.1 NM to the E. Other ports served include Hyakunoura (7.1 NM NE), Uwajima (7.9 NM NE), Aji (8.3 NM NE), Nagimi (8.3 NM NE). Mariners should consult the relevant chart for full approach and pilotage information.
